John Beard 8297ab24e4 DRC: Break out courtyard overlap function
Introduce the concept of a DRC_PROVIDER which allows
to separate the various DRC functions to their own
areas. This allows, amongst other things, a slimmer core
DRC class, and allows DRC functions to be separately testable.

The courtyard DRCs (overlap, missing and malformed)
are the first victims, so instrumentation can be added to this function.

Add some unit tests on this DRC function, as well a few re-usable PCB-based
utility functions in a library (qa_pcbnew_utils) that could be shared between
unit tests and other utilities.

John Beard 97a37a74f8 QA: Use free operator<< for Boost test logging
An unhappy conjunction of GCC bug #56480 [1] and Boost having
different namespaces for the print_log_value make it quite
ugly to support this method.

For the limited purposes of the unit tests, a free function in
the unit_test_utils header (in the absence of any implementation
in the main libraries) will do, even if it is a little intrusive.

From Boost 1.64 onwards, the customisation point boost_test_print_type
is avaiable, and anyt print functions should be transitioned over to
that method when the minimum Boost version is 1.64 or higher.

John Beard dc71a73178 QA: Add unit test of SHAPE_ARC
Test a few "centre-point-angle" cases and add some
generic geom code for testing vectors and boxes are within
tolerance (since rounding often creeps in).

Much of the arc-checking code will be useful to other
construction methods (e.g. point-point-point).

There are expected failures for the bbox code when
the arc passes though, but does not end on, a quadrant point
(0, 90, 180, 270). This is due to a defective
implementation of SHAPE_ARC::BBox() that does not take
into account the quadrant points. This will be fixed
as a follow-up.
